In this episode of Sharper Square, hosts Chad Millman and Simon Hunter welcome award-winning Bloomberg reporter Kit Chellel to discuss his new book, 'Lucky Devils: The True Story of Three Rebel Gamblers Who Beat the Odds and Changed the Game.' The conversation dives deep into the secretive world of elite sports betting, focusing on the rise of computer-assisted wagering and the lives of some of the most successful gamblers in history. Chellel reveals how figures like Bill Benter, a math genius who made billions betting on horse racing in Hong Kong using early algorithms, helped lay the foundation for modern sports betting. The episode explores the culture of secrecy among top gamblers, the psychological traits required to succeed—cold-bloodedness, pattern recognition, and emotional detachment—and how technology, especially AI, is now reshaping the arms race between bettors and bookmakers. The hosts and guest also touch on real-world examples like biased roulette wheels, lottery syndicates, and the impact of unique events like the pandemic on betting markets. The discussion underscores that the most successful gamblers aren't lucky—they're disciplined, data-driven, and operate like hedge fund managers in the world of sports betting.
Top gamblers operate like hedge fund managers—focused on long-term statistical edges, not individual wins.
The most successful bettors are emotionally detached, treating each bet as a data point in a larger system.
AI is now a game-changer in sports betting, with elite gamblers using large language models to uncover patterns invisible to humans.
Secrecy is paramount—professional bettors avoid publicity to protect their edges and avoid being banned.
The world of sports betting is far more sophisticated and math-driven than the average person realizes.
